Battenburg Lace was developed in the late 1800s and named after Queen Victoria’s son-in-law, The lace gained popularity due to a distinctive method of combining machine-woven tapes with hand stitching.
We design this beautiful cushion cover with tape shapes resembling leaves. Intricate stitches are handmade to hold the tapes together using mesh, netting or webs. In the centre of each cushion cover, a hand appliqué Cosmos flower in blue or pink gives the winter white a light touch of colour.
It is All in the Details, the Cosmos is delicately framed in the shape of the flower amidst a “garden” of lace on a mesh ground.
